DW Bureau Chandigarh, June 5: A training programme on Information Technology (IT) modules for the Special Intensive Revision (SIR) 2026 of electoral rolls was organised here on Friday for election officials and technical functionaries from Punjab, Haryana and the Union Territory of Chandigarh.
The programme was conducted by the Election Commission of India (ECI) to familiarise officials with the IT systems and software applications being used during the ongoing electoral roll revision exercise.
The training aimed to ensure uniform implementation of procedures, enhance IT preparedness and facilitate the efficient conduct of the revision process.
Chief Electoral Officer (CEO), Punjab, Anindita Mitra said the Special Intensive Revision is an important exercise to ensure that electoral rolls remain accurate, inclusive and updated. She stressed the importance of trained personnel and effective use of technology in maintaining the integrity and transparency of the electoral process.
The technical sessions were conducted by senior officers and IT experts from the Election Commission of India. Among those leading the sessions was Dr Seema Khanna, along with a team of technical administrators.
Mitra reiterated the commitment of the state's election machinery to carry out the Special Intensive Revision in a professional, transparent and citizen-centric manner in accordance with ECI guidelines.
